Tepanec Ehecatl, the wind god
AD 1325–1521
San Miguel, Mexico
Basalt
14 x 17 x 25 cm
H. H. Rice Collection
Presented by James B. Ford
9/2874

The faithful believed that Ehecatl, the wind god, “swept the path for the gods of water,” bringing forth life and fertility. As another form of the great Quetzalcoatl, Ehecatl begins the movement of the sun and brings life to all that is lifeless. The changing movement of the wind is reflected in the deity’s twisted body.
